5 Mistakes to Avoid When Buying a Put Wall Sorter

Buying a put wall sorter looks simple.

You compare the number of compartments, look at the price, choose a supplier, and place the order.

In reality, this approach can create problems later.

A put wall is part of a warehouse workflow. If the workflow is wrong, even a well-built piece of equipment will not perform as expected.

Here are five mistakes worth avoiding.

1. Choosing the Number of Compartments First

This is probably the most common mistake.

A customer says:

“We need 100 compartments.”

But why 100?

The number should come from the operation.

You need to consider daily orders, peak orders, average items per order, sorting cycle time, and how long completed orders remain at the station.

A warehouse processing 1,000 orders per day may need a very different configuration from another warehouse with the same order volume.

The numbers may look similar on paper.

The workflows may be completely different.

2. Forgetting About Product Size

A put wall is not just about orders.

It is also about the products being handled.

A clothing warehouse may deal with folded T-shirts, jackets, shoes, bags, and accessories.

These products have very different volumes.

If the compartments are too small, operators will struggle.

If they are unnecessarily large, valuable floor space is wasted.

The physical dimensions should therefore be based on the actual product mix.

3. Buying Hardware Without Thinking About Software

This is an easy one to overlook.

The wall itself is not the whole system.

If your warehouse already uses a WMS or order management platform, the put wall needs to work with it.

The system may need to know:

Which order is active?

Which product was scanned?

Which compartment is assigned?

How many units are required?

Is the order complete?

What happens after completion?

These questions should be discussed before the equipment is manufactured.

4. Assuming More Automation Is Always Better

A customer may ask for scanners, lights, displays, conveyors, automatic controls, and every possible feature.

Then the quotation becomes much higher than expected.

Before adding technology, ask a simple question:

What problem does this feature solve?

If barcode scanning solves the main problem, perhaps you don’t need a more complicated setup.

If operators are constantly searching for compartments, put-to-light may be worthwhile.

If products are arriving from another conveyor line, conveyor integration may make sense.

Good automation is not about adding technology.

It is about removing unnecessary work.

5. Ignoring the Operator

This mistake is surprisingly expensive.

Warehouse operators use the equipment every day.

If the compartments are awkward to reach, the scanner is poorly positioned, or the working height is uncomfortable, productivity will suffer.

A put wall should be designed around the person using it.

Consider:

  • Operator height
  • Reach distance
  • Product weight
  • Lighting
  • Scanner position
  • Walking distance
  • Packing station location

A few centimeters in the design can make a difference when an operator repeats the same movement thousands of times.

What Should You Ask a Put Wall Manufacturer?

Before making a purchase, give the supplier enough information to understand the operation.

At minimum, provide:

Daily order volume

Peak order volume

Average items per order

Product dimensions and weight

Number of active orders

Available floor space

Existing WMS or ERP

Required scanning method

A serious put wall sorter manufacturer should be able to use this information to discuss the workflow rather than simply send you a standard price list.

The Cheapest System Is Not Always the Cheapest Project

Equipment price is only one part of the cost.

If the layout creates extra walking, if the software integration is difficult, or if operators need additional manual checks, the initial saving may disappear quickly.

The better question is:

How much will this system cost to operate for the next five years?

That changes the conversation completely.

Think About Tomorrow, Not Just Today

Your warehouse may be processing 500 orders today.

What happens if it reaches 1,500?

Do you need to replace the entire system?

Or can additional sorting positions be added?

Can another scanner be installed?

Can the put wall connect to a conveyor later?

A modular design can make future expansion much easier.
